#1d9f42 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d9f42 is composed of 11.4% red, 62.4%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.5%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 137.1 degrees, a saturation of 69.1% and a lightness of 36.9%. #1d9f42 color hex could be obtained by blending #3aff84 with #003f00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#1d9f42 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d9f42 has RGB values of R:29, G:159,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 1941314.
